DANBURY, Conn., March 10, 2015 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) -- FuelCell Energy, Inc. (Nasdaq:FCEL), a global leader in the design, manufacture, operation and service of ultra-clean, efficient and reliable fuel cell power plants, today reported financial results for its first quarter ended January 31, 2015.

Financial Results

FuelCell Energy (the Company) reported total revenues for the first quarter of 2015 of $41.7 million compared to $44.4 million for the comparable prior year period. Revenue components include:

  • Product sales of $33.4 million for the current period compared to $34.5 million for the comparable prior year period
  • Service agreements and license revenues of $3.9 million for the current period compared to $5.0 million for the comparable prior year period
  • Advanced technologies contract revenues of $4.4 million for the current period compared to $5.0 million for the comparable prior year period

The gross profit generated in the first quarter of 2015 totaled $4.0 million and the gross margin for the period was 9.6 percent, compared to gross profit of $2.2 million and gross margin of 4.9 percent for the first quarter of 2014. The year-over year margin improvement reflects cost reduction actions and sales mix. Operating expenses for the current period totaled $9.1 million compared to $9.8 million for the prior year period. Administrative and selling expenses increased year-over-year from expanding proposal and development activity associated with the growing project pipeline, but were more than offset by lower research and development expenses. Net loss attributable to common shareholders for the first quarter of 2015 totaled $4.9 million, or $0.02 per basic and diluted share, compared to $11.4 million or $0.06 per basic and diluted share for the first quarter of 2014.

Adjusted earnings before interest, taxes, depreciation and amortization (EBITDA) in the first quarter of 2015 totaled ($4.1) million. Refer to the discussion of Non-GAAP financial measures below regarding the Company's calculation of EBITDA. Net cash used by operating activities in the first quarter of 2015 was $2.3 million. Capital spending was $1.6 million and depreciation expense was $1.0 million. 

Revenue Backlog

Total backlog was $337.0 million at January 31, 2015 compared to $326.9 million at January 31, 2014. 

  • Product sales backlog totaled $109.0 million at January 31, 2015 compared to $144.6 million at January 31, 2014  
  • Service backlog totaled $207.5 million at January 31, 2015 compared to $164.9 million at January 31, 2014 
  • Advanced technologies contracts backlog totaled $20.5 million at January 31, 2015 compared to $17.4 million at January 31, 2014

Liquidity and Capital Resources

Liquidity totaled $155.0 million at January 31, 2015, including:

  • $111.9 million of Cash and Restricted Cash
  • $3.1 million of borrowing availability under the JPMorgan revolver
  • $40.0 million of borrowing availability under the NRG Energy revolving financing facility

Business Highlights

  • 3.4 megawatt utility gas let-down station order closed with UIL Holdings (NYSE: UIL) during first quarter of 2015
  • 4.0 megawatts of fuel cell modules ordered by South Korean partner POSCO Energy during first quarter and 3.1 megawatts shipped and revenue recognized
  • 8.4 megawatts of fuel cell kits under pre-existing multi-year contract shipped to POSCO Energy during first quarter
  • Progressing with development of numerous multi-megawatt fuel cell parks
  • 1.4 megawatt university project placed into NRG Yield (NYSE: NYLD)
  • Greater than 95 percent availability reported for first year operating performance of 15 megawatt Dominion Bridgeport fuel cell park
  • Five separate North American projects currently being installed in excess of 11 megawatts
  • On-balance sheet hospital project in California progressing towards commissioning and expected sale and revenue recognition in late fiscal 2015
  • Carbon capture performance milestones reached with up to 90 percent capture at a cost per ton below U.S. Department of Energy target, and added benefit of destroying smog producing nitrogen oxide (NOx)

"The gross margin nearly doubled this quarter compared to the prior year period on lower revenue, as we align the operating model of the business with market opportunities, including cost reductions, production efficiency improvements, and enhancing the profitability profile of the Services and Advanced Technology groups ," said Chip Bottone, President and Chief Executive Officer, FuelCell Energy, Inc. "We remain focused on top-line revenue growth with projects progressing in our utility and on-site markets, as well as measurable progress being made with commercializing both our carbon capture and distributed hydrogen solutions."

About FuelCell Energy

Direct FuelCell® power plants are generating ultra-clean, efficient and reliable power at more than 50 locations worldwide.  With more than 300 megawatts of power generation capacity installed or in backlog, FuelCell Energy is a global leader in providing ultra-clean baseload distributed generation to utilities, industrial operations, universities, municipal water treatment facilities, government installations and other customers around the world.  The Company's power plants have generated more than three billion kilowatt hours of ultra-clean power using a variety of fuels including renewable biogas from wastewater treatment and food processing, as well as clean natural gas.  For more information, please visit www.fuelcellenergy.com
